검은밀잠자리283
- 생활꿀팁생활직장인입니다. 프로그램을 하고싶은데요?A. 프로그래밍이 처음이라면 파이썬 프로그래밍을 공부하는 것을 추천합니다.다른 프로그래밍 언어에 비해서 쉽기 때문에 처음 배우기 좋은 언어 입니다.공부하는 방법으로는 유튜브에서 파이썬 프로그래밍 강의를 듣는 것이 좋을 것 같습니다.강의를 듣다가 잘 이해가 가지 않는 부분을 검색해서 여러 사람의 강의를 들으면서 이해하는 것이 좋을 것 같습니다.특정 강의가 좋다고 꼭 그사람 강의만 듣는 것보다는 여러사람의 강의를 들어보는 것도 좋은 것 같습니다.
- 생활꿀팁생활vi로 디버깅을 잘하려면 어떻게 해야 하나요?A. 와우.... vi로 디버깅을 하는 것인가요??/최근에는 대부분 Intellij, Visaul Studio Code 같은 개발도구를 사용해서 개발을 하고 있습니다. 그렇다보니 디버깅도 개발도구에서 가능합니다. vi로 디버깅이 가능할지는.... 모 라인마다 로그를 쌓는 방법이 있기는 하겠지만 흠...
- 생활꿀팁생활컴퓨터공학과 휴학생인데 앞으로 어떤공부를해야할지,커리어를 어떻게 쌓아야할지 잘 모르겠어요A. 프로그래밍은 많이 해보면 해볼수록 실력이 늘어나는 것 같습니다.물론 아무런 생각 없이 프로그래밍을 한다면 실력이 늘어날수는 없겠지만 보통은 이 코드를 어떻게 개선해볼까? 이런 고민을 많이하다보니 많이 해보는 것이 좋은 방법 같습니다.또한 다른사람이 만든 코드도 잘 보는 것이 중요합니다.잘만들어진 코드는 따라해보고 개선해본다면 더 좋을 것 같습니다.
- 생활꿀팁생활프로그래밍 어떻게 시작하는게 좋나요?A. 아두이노를 가지고 프로그래밍을 해보고 싶다면 C/C++를 배워야 한다고 합니다. 처음 C/C++을 배우기 어렵다보니 처음에는 좀더 쉬운 파이썬으로 접근해보는 것은 어떠할까 합니다. 공부하는 방법으로는 유튜브에서 파이썬 프로그래밍 강의를 듣는 것이 좋을 것 같습니다.강의를 듣다가 잘 이해가 가지 않는 부분을 검색해서 여러 사람의 강의를 들으면서 이해하는 것이 좋을 것 같습니다.특정 강의가 좋다고 꼭 그사람 강의만 듣는 것보다는 여러사람의 강의를 들어보는 것도 좋은 것 같습니다.
- 생활꿀팁생활프로그래밍을 도식화 해서 쉽게 쓸 수 있는 프로그램이 먼가요?A. 순서도대로는 대부분의 프로그래밍언어가 가능한 것으로 알고 있습니다. 프로그래밍이 처음이라면 파이썬 프로그래밍을 공부하는 것을 추천합니다.다른 프로그래밍 언어에 비해서 쉽기 때문에 처음 배우기 좋은 언어 입니다.공부하는 방법으로는 유튜브에서 파이썬 프로그래밍 강의를 듣는 것이 좋을 것 같습니다.강의를 듣다가 잘 이해가 가지 않는 부분을 검색해서 여러 사람의 강의를 들으면서 이해하는 것이 좋을 것 같습니다.특정 강의가 좋다고 꼭 그사람 강의만 듣는 것보다는 여러사람의 강의를 들어보는 것도 좋은 것 같습니다.
- 생활꿀팁생활블록체인과 가상화폐 개발이 가능한 언어?A. 블록체인을 개발하기 위해서는 Go언어를 많이 사용하는 것으로 알고 있습니다.이더리움이 Go라는 언어로 개발이 되었다고 합니다.이더리움은 오픈소스이다보니 github에 공개가 되어 있습니다.그렇다보니 몇몇 블록체인들이 처음부터 개발하는 것이 아니라 이더리움에서 포크해서 새로운 기능을 추가하고 수정하면서 새로운 블록체인을 만드는 것으로 알고 있습니다.블록체인 관련된 책은 여러가지 있지 않을까 합니다.개인적으로는 2018년에 공부할때 "블록체인 구조와 이론", "블록체인 애플리케이션 개발 실전 입문" 같은 책으로 공부를 하였습니다.최근에는 더 많은 책들이 나오지 않았을까 합니다.목적에 따라서 블록체인의 구조만 볼것인지 프로그래밍을 해서 기능을 개발하고 싶은지에 따라서 책이 조금씩은 바뀔수 있을 것 같습니다.
- 생활꿀팁생활비트코인 말고 다른 가상화폐도 많은데 모두 가치가 있는건가요? A. 블록체인의 경우 목적에 따라서 기존의 블록체인으로는 효율이 나오지 않을 가능성이 높습니다. 예를 들면 이더리움에서 음원관련 서비스를 하려고 한다면 음원을 블록체인에 저장을 해야하는데 그때 발생하는 수수료가 많이 발생할 것으로 예상이 됩니다. 그렇다보니 서비스에 따라서 블록의 크기나 수수료 정책등을 수정해서 새로운 블록체인을 만드는 것이라고 볼수 있습니다.
- 생활꿀팁생활블록체인기술과 가상화폐의 연관점을 모르겠어요A. 블록체인을 아주아주 간단하게 보면 데이터를 저장하는 하나의 기술로 볼수 있습니다. 한번 저장된 데이터는 수정 및 삭제가 불가능합니다. 중앙의 서버에 모든 데이터를 저장하는 것이 아닌 채굴하는 모든 컴퓨터에 동일한 데이터가 저장이 됩니다. 이러한 특징을 가지고 있는 것이 블록체인이라고 할 수 있습니다. 데이터를 사용하는 여러 분야에서 블록체인을 적용할 수 있을 것 같습니다.암호화 화폐는 간단하게 보면 이런 데이터 저장구조를 가지고 화폐를 만들었다고 보면 좋을 것 같습니다. 블록체인이라는 안전하고 신뢰성이 있는 데이터 저장 기술로 모든 거래 내역을 저장하고 공개함으로써 화폐 또는 자산으로 인정받는 것이라고 보면 좋을것 같습니다.
- 생활꿀팁생활개인이 혼자 사용하는 블록체인 기술이 가능한가요?A. 블록체인을 아주아주 간단하게 보면 데이터를 저장하는 하나의 기술로 볼수 있습니다. 한번 저장된 데이터는 수정 및 삭제가 불가능합니다. 중앙의 서버에 모든 데이터를 저장하는 것이 아닌 채굴하는 모든 컴퓨터에 동일한 데이터가 저장이 됩니다. 이러한 특징을 가지고 있는 것이 블록체인이라고 할 수 있습니다. 데이터를 사용하는 여러 분야에서 블록체인을 적용할 수 있을 것 같습니다.혼자서도 사용이 가능하지만 보안성이나 이런 부분에서는 그다지 추천하지 않습니다. 혼자서 1대의 컴퓨터로 채굴한다면 누군가가 2대의 컴퓨터를 동원해서 해킹하려고 한다면 해킹이 가능합니다.
- 생활꿀팁생활블록체인은 해킹이 절대 안되는 건가요?A. 블록체인은 다른 기술들 보다 해킹에 대해서는 안전한 편입니다.100% 해킹을 당하지 않는 것은 아닙니다.이더리움의 경우 이미 한번 해킹을 당한적이 있습니다.이후에 문제가된 부분을 보안한 것으로 알고 있습니다.거래소외에는 해당 지갑의 정보만 잘 보관한다면 해킹은 쉽게 당할것 같지는 않습니다.해킹을 당하면 사실상 롤백이 아니고서는 찾기는 어렵다고 보여집니다.